Uncovering the Power Hogs: What Draws the Most Power in a House?

As the world becomes increasingly dependent on electricity to power our daily lives, understanding what draws the most power in a house is crucial for managing energy consumption, reducing utility bills, and mitigating our environmental footprint. The average household is filled with a myriad of devices and appliances, each contributing to the overall energy demand. However, some of these devices are more power-hungry than others, significantly impacting your energy usage and costs. In this article, we will delve into the world of household energy consumption, exploring the top power-drawing devices and offering insights into how you can optimize your energy use.

Introduction to Household Energy Consumption

Household energy consumption is a complex mix of various factors, including the type and efficiency of appliances, lighting, heating and cooling systems, and personal usage habits. Heating, cooling, and water heating are typically the largest energy consumers in a residential setting, accounting for a significant portion of the total energy bill. However, the specific devices and systems that draw the most power can vary greatly from one house to another, depending on factors such as climate, house size, and the number of occupants.

Understanding Energy Consumption Patterns

To effectively manage energy consumption, it’s essential to understand the patterns of energy use within your home. This involves identifying the peak usage times, the most energy-intensive appliances, and how different seasons affect your energy consumption. For instance, air conditioning units are likely to be the biggest power consumers during the summer months, while heating systems take over this role in the winter. Similarly, water heaters are constant power consumers, providing hot water throughout the year.

Seasonal Variations in Energy Consumption

Seasonal variations play a significant role in determining what draws the most power in a house. During the winter, space heaters and furnaces are among the top power consumers, especially in colder climates. In contrast, air conditioners and pool pumps become the major power hogs during the summer. Understanding these seasonal shifts can help homeowners adjust their energy usage habits and explore more efficient alternatives to reduce their energy bills and environmental impact.

Top Power-Consuming Devices and Appliances

While the specific power consumption can vary based on the device’s efficiency, usage, and brand, some appliances and devices consistently rank high in terms of power draw. These include:

  • Electric Water Heaters: These are among the most power-hungry appliances in many homes, operating continuously to provide hot water.
  • Space Heaters and Furnaces: Especially during colder months, these devices can significantly increase your energy consumption.
  • Air Conditioning Units: Cooling systems, particularly central air conditioning, are major power consumers, especially in warmer climates or during heatwaves.
  • Refrigerators and Freezers: Although designed to be energy-efficient, these appliances run 24/7, making them constant power consumers.
  • Washing Machines and Dryers: These appliances, especially when used frequently, can contribute substantially to your energy bill.

Optimizing Energy Consumption

Given the significant impact of these power-hungry devices on your energy bill and the environment, optimizing their use and exploring more efficient alternatives is crucial. Upgrading to energy-efficient appliances, using power strips to eliminate standby power consumption, and adopting smart home technologies to monitor and control energy use can make a substantial difference. Additionally, simple habits like turning off lights, electronics, and appliances when not in use can contribute to reducing overall energy consumption.

Energy Efficiency and Renewable Energy Solutions

Embracing energy efficiency and renewable energy solutions can significantly reduce your reliance on traditional power sources and lower your energy bills. Solar panels, for instance, offer a clean and renewable way to generate electricity, potentially reducing your dependence on the grid. Similarly, energy-efficient windows, insulation, and smart thermostats can help minimize heat loss and gain, reducing the need for heating and cooling.

What are the most common power-hungry appliances in a house?

The most common power-hungry appliances in a house are typically those that use heating elements, compressors, or motors to operate. These include refrigerators, air conditioners, electric water heaters, clothes dryers, and ovens. These appliances are designed to perform specific functions that require a significant amount of energy, and as a result, they tend to consume more power than other appliances in the house. For example, a refrigerator runs continuously to keep food and drinks cool, while an air conditioner works to cool the entire house, which requires a lot of energy.

To put this into perspective, a typical refrigerator can consume around 100-200 kilowatt-hours (kWh) of electricity per month, while an air conditioner can consume up to 500 kWh or more per month, depending on the size of the house and the outside temperature. Electric water heaters and clothes dryers also consume a significant amount of energy, with average monthly consumption ranging from 300-500 kWh. By understanding which appliances are the most power-hungry, homeowners can take steps to reduce their energy consumption, such as using energy-efficient models, adjusting usage habits, or exploring alternative energy sources.

How can I identify the power hogs in my house?

To identify the power hogs in your house, you can start by reviewing your past electricity bills to see if there are any unusual patterns or spikes in energy consumption. You can also use a smart meter or an energy monitor to track your energy usage in real-time. These devices can provide detailed information on which appliances are consuming the most energy and when. Additionally, you can perform a simple audit of your home by walking through each room and making a list of all the appliances, lighting, and electronics that are plugged in and turned on.

By conducting this audit, you can identify areas where energy is being wasted and take steps to reduce consumption. For example, you may find that you have multiple devices plugged in and charging at the same time, or that you have lights and appliances turned on in empty rooms. You can also look for appliances with high wattage ratings or those that are older and less energy-efficient. By identifying the power hogs in your house, you can take targeted steps to reduce your energy consumption, such as replacing old appliances with energy-efficient models, using power strips to turn off devices when not in use, or adjusting your usage habits to reduce waste.

What are some common energy-wasting habits that contribute to high energy bills?

Common energy-wasting habits that contribute to high energy bills include leaving lights, appliances, and electronics turned on when not in use, using incandescent bulbs instead of energy-efficient LED bulbs, and failing to maintain appliances and HVAC systems. Other habits, such as taking long showers, using hot water to wash clothes, and running the dishwasher or washing machine when it’s not fully loaded, can also waste energy and increase bills. Additionally, using old or inefficient appliances, such as refrigerators and air conditioners, can consume more energy than necessary, leading to higher bills.

To break these habits, homeowners can start by making small changes, such as turning off lights and appliances when not in use, using power strips to plug in devices and turn them off with one switch, and replacing incandescent bulbs with LED bulbs. They can also adjust their usage habits, such as taking shorter showers, using cold water to wash clothes, and running the dishwasher or washing machine only when fully loaded. Regular maintenance of appliances and HVAC systems can also help to ensure they are running efficiently and not wasting energy. By being more mindful of energy usage and making a few simple changes, homeowners can reduce their energy consumption and lower their bills.

Can using energy-efficient appliances really make a difference in my energy bills?

Using energy-efficient appliances can make a significant difference in your energy bills. Energy-efficient appliances, such as those with the ENERGY STAR label, are designed to use less energy than traditional appliances while still providing the same level of performance. These appliances use advanced technologies, such as more efficient motors, compressors, and insulation, to reduce energy consumption. For example, an energy-efficient refrigerator can use up to 40% less energy than a traditional model, while an energy-efficient clothes washer can use up to 50% less energy.

By replacing old, inefficient appliances with energy-efficient models, homeowners can significantly reduce their energy consumption and lower their bills. Additionally, many energy-efficient appliances come with features such as automatic shut-off, sleep modes, and adjustable settings, which can help to further reduce energy waste. While energy-efficient appliances may be more expensive to purchase upfront, they can provide long-term savings through reduced energy consumption and lower bills. In fact, according to the U.S. Environmental Protection Agency, households that use ENERGY STAR certified appliances can save up to $400 per year on their energy bills.

How can I reduce energy consumption from lighting in my house?

To reduce energy consumption from lighting in your house, you can start by replacing traditional incandescent bulbs with energy-efficient LED bulbs. LED bulbs use up to 90% less energy than incandescent bulbs and can last up to 25 times longer. You can also install smart lighting systems that allow you to control and dim lights remotely, which can help to reduce energy waste. Additionally, you can use natural light during the day by opening curtains and blinds, and install skylights or larger windows to bring in more natural light.

Another way to reduce energy consumption from lighting is to use occupancy sensors and timers to turn off lights when not in use. You can also use LED strip lights or under-cabinet lighting, which can provide focused lighting while using less energy than traditional overhead lighting. Furthermore, you can consider installing solar-powered lights or lanterns for outdoor use, which can provide lighting without consuming any electricity. By making these simple changes, you can significantly reduce your energy consumption from lighting and lower your bills. In fact, according to the U.S. Department of Energy, replacing just five traditional light bulbs with LED bulbs can save up to $75 per year.

Are there any government incentives or rebates available for energy-efficient upgrades?

Yes, there are government incentives and rebates available for energy-efficient upgrades. Many governments offer tax credits, rebates, and other incentives to encourage homeowners to make energy-efficient upgrades to their homes. For example, the U.S. government offers a tax credit of up to $500 for energy-efficient upgrades, such as installing energy-efficient windows, doors, and insulation. Additionally, many utility companies offer rebates for energy-efficient appliances, lighting, and HVAC systems.

To find out what incentives are available in your area, you can visit the website of your local government or utility company. You can also contact a professional contractor or energy auditor who can help you identify energy-efficient upgrades that qualify for incentives and rebates. Some popular programs include the ENERGY STAR program, which offers rebates and incentives for energy-efficient appliances and lighting, and the Weatherization Assistance Program, which provides financial assistance for low-income households to make energy-efficient upgrades. By taking advantage of these incentives, homeowners can offset the cost of energy-efficient upgrades and enjoy long-term savings on their energy bills.
